diff --git a/app/src/main/java/com/limelight/Game.java b/app/src/main/java/com/limelight/Game.java index 0dc74021..d00adb25 100644 --- a/app/src/main/java/com/limelight/Game.java +++ b/app/src/main/java/com/limelight/Game.java @@ -1688,6 +1688,12 @@ public class Game extends Activity implements SurfaceHolder.Callback, return false; } + @Override + public boolean onGenericMotionEvent(MotionEvent event) { + return handleMotionEvent(null, event) || super.onGenericMotionEvent(event); + + } + private void updateMousePosition(View view, MotionEvent event) { // X and Y are already relative to the provided view object float eventX = event.getX(0);